What puffer jackets are worth

What lifts the price

  • Genuine down fill with a stated fill power
  • Recognised outdoor and fashion labels

What pulls it down

  • Synthetic fills sold as down
  • Compressed fill that no longer lofts after washing

Working out what yours is worth

  • Shake it out and check whether the fill lofts evenly
  • Check the composition label for down percentage and fill power

Getting it ready

  • Check every baffle for leaking feathers and look for small tears, which puffers get constantly and which are cheap to patch.
  • Test the zip along its full length and check the hood, cuffs and any drawcords.

Photograph

  • The hood and cuffs, and the baffles from an angle to show loft
  • Any tear, leak point or stain, close up

Put in the description

  • Whether the hood is detachable and whether it has a fur trim
  • Any baffle tears, leaks or repairs

Bulky but light. A vacuum bag shrinks the parcel dramatically and cuts postage — just tell the buyer it was vacuum-packed so they know to let it loft again.

Is it real down?

Read the label and answer exactly. Down commands a substantial premium and buyers check the label at handover anyway.
